Solsona can be reached by road, although part of the journey can be made by train to Manresa (www.fgc.cat, www.renfe.com), about 40 minutes from Solsona, by car.

  • From Manresa, take the C-55 road.
  • From Andorra or La Seu d’Urgell you can get from the C-14 to Bassella, where it connects with the C-26.
  • From Berga it can be reached via the C-26.
  • From Lleida or La Segarra, on the other hand, it can be accessed by means of the LV-3005, which links Solsona with Guissona.

Bus: www.alsa.es From Barcelona, Lleida, Manresa, Andorra Telephone: 902 42 22 42

Solsona is located an hour and a half from Barcelona by car, just over 100 km away.
